LINUX.ORG.RU
ФорумTalks

Parallella — новый Linux суперкомпьютер за $99

 supercomputing


0

2

Встречайте, недорогой параллельный чип Parallella от Adapteva для Линукс-суперкомпьютеров.

Компания по производству чипов Adapteva объявила 15 апреля на саммите Linux Collaboration в Сан-Франциско, Калифорния, о создании первого Parallella (board + chip) модуля параллельной обработки для Линукс-суперкомпьютеров и о отправке первой партии 6,300 поддержавшим проект сторонникам на Kickstarter и другим клиентам до лета этого года.

Модуль размером с кредитною карту, оснащен 2х-ядерным ARM A9 процессором и 64х-ядерным Epiphany Multicore Accelerator чипом, с 1Гб RAM, слотом miscroSD, двумя USB 2.0 портами, 10/100/1000 Ethernet и HDMI портом. Производитльность этого модуля примерно равна 90 GFLOPS, что примерно равно 45ГГц десктопному процессору.

Этот модуль будет оснащен операционной системой Ubuntu Linux 12.04. Все спеки и драйверы будут также доступны.

http://www.zdnet.com/parallella-the-99-linux-supercomputer-7000014036/

http://www.parallella.org/

★★

Последнее исправление: gensym (всего исправлений: 1)

Производитльность этого модуля примерно равна 90 GFLOPS, что примерно равно 45ГГц десктопному процессору.

Как там, в 2001?

olibjerd ★★★★★
()

Модуль размером с кредитною карту, оснащен 2х-ядерным ARM A9 процессором и 64х-ядерным Epiphany Multicore Accelerator чипом, с 1Гб RAM, слотом miscroSD, двумя USB 2.0 портами, 10/100/1000 Ethernet и HDMI портом.

Модуль оснащен слотом miscroSD и HDMI портом.

Интересно зачем?

andrewzvn
()

Производитльность этого модуля примерно равна 90 GFLOPS, что примерно равно 45ГГц десктопному процессору.

А теперь сравните с десктопной видеокартой :)

Manhunt ★★★★★
()
Ответ на: комментарий от Manhunt

А теперь сравните с десктопной видеокартой :)

Нужно смотреть на цену и энергопотребление.

gensym ★★
() автор топика
Ответ на: комментарий от Manhunt

90 GFLOPS, что примерно равно 45ГГц десктопному процессору

Запятую после четверки забыл. Intel Core i7-975 XE 3,33 ГГц (2009) — 53.328 Гфлопс

Manhunt ★★★★★
()
Последнее исправление: Manhunt (всего исправлений: 1)
Ответ на: комментарий от vinnni

своей памяти нет и видеовыход

К.О.

Чип для суперкомьютеров - значит их там будет 100500 штук и необходимость сомнительна. Зато целый $1 можна сэкономить.

andrewzvn
()
Ответ на: комментарий от gensym

майнить биткойны на этом будет можно? ;-)

Я более, чем уверен, что да, запилят нужное.

Satan_Klaus ★★
()
Ответ на: комментарий от gensym

А теперь сравните с десктопной видеокартой :)

Нужно смотреть на цену и энергопотребление.

В пересчете на 1 флопс видеокарта сорее всего намного дешевле будет. On August 12, 2008 AMD released the ATI Radeon HD 4870X2 graphics card with two Radeon R770 GPUs totaling 2.4 teraFLOPS.

Manhunt ★★★★★
()
Ответ на: комментарий от Manhunt

Не забудь только включить стоимость остального железа, без которого видеокарта не работает.

kranky ★★★★★
()
Ответ на: комментарий от gensym

майнить биткойны на этом будет можно? ;-)

Он за свои 100 баксов никогда не намайнит целого коина, даже без учета стоимости электричества и обслуживания.

Manhunt ★★★★★
()
Ответ на: комментарий от Manhunt

В пересчете на 1 флопс видеокарта сорее всего намного дешевле будет.

Только к ней еще нужно будет полноценный компьютер купить. А в сабжевой штучке уже почти все есть, можно юзать по отдельности, либо собирать пачками в кластер.

gensym ★★
() автор топика

Записался у них на сайте, пожалуй закажу, когда появятся в продаже.

kranky ★★★★★
()
Ответ на: комментарий от gensym

А можно собрать на этом кластерный декстоп? И чтобы производительность увеличивать простым докупанием сабжей :)

vurdalak ★★★★★
()
Ответ на: комментарий от Manhunt

2.4 teraFLOPS

Алсо это для сферического бенчмарка в вакууме, в реале же во многих случаях сабж окажется эффективнее, ибо независимые ядра, а не SIMD, как в видюхах.

kranky ★★★★★
()
Ответ на: комментарий от kranky

Флопсы флопсам рознь, с этим спорить не буду.

Manhunt ★★★★★
()
Ответ на: комментарий от vurdalak

А можно собрать на этом кластерный декстоп?

Если напишешь распределенный десктоп заточенный под эту железку для утилизации всех ядер на всех нодах в кластере, то можно ;-)

gensym ★★
() автор топика
Ответ на: комментарий от gensym

Разве ядро этого не делает? Всякие там сборки и кодировщики параллелятся, а интерфейсу это и не нужно.

vurdalak ★★★★★
()
Ответ на: комментарий от vurdalak

«Всяким сборкам» нужен нормальный процессор с большими и быстрыми кэшами, предсказателем переходов, спекулятивностью и так далее. А не огрызок dsp-шный.

Manhunt ★★★★★
()
Последнее исправление: Manhunt (всего исправлений: 1)

с 1Гб RAM

Производительность этого «суперкомпьютера» очень быстро упрется в объем ОЗУ и 90 GFLOPS на, например, конечно-элементных расчетах, окажутся виртуальными 90 GFLOPS-ами

Genuine ★★★
()
Ответ на: комментарий от Genuine

Производительность этого «суперкомпьютера» очень быстро упрется в объем ОЗУ

От задачи зависит. Чтобы биткойны майнить много ОЗУ вроде бы и не надо.

Manhunt ★★★★★
()
Ответ на: комментарий от Genuine

быстро упрется в объем ОЗУ

скорее всего память можно будет как нибудь проапгрейдить. Это всего лишь начало, но тренд радует.

gensym ★★
() автор топика
Ответ на: комментарий от gensym

скорее всего память можно будет как нибудь проапгрейдить

В faq сказано, что нельзя.

Manhunt ★★★★★
()
Ответ на: комментарий от andrewzvn

Чип для суперкомьютеров - значит их там будет 100500 штук и необходимость сомнительна. Зато целый $1 можна сэкономить.

ИМХО побольше сэкономить. И намного.

drBatty ★★
()
Ответ на: комментарий от vurdalak

А можно собрать на этом кластерный декстоп? И чтобы производительность увеличивать простым докупанием сабжей :)

в принципе можно, а зачем?

drBatty ★★
()
Ответ на: комментарий от drBatty

Чтобы ради апдейта не приходилось менять полсистемы. Хотя скорее всего все равно придется, ведь они будут интерфейсы менять на несовместимые раз в N лет...

vurdalak ★★★★★
()
Ответ на: комментарий от Manhunt

Чтобы биткойны майнить много ОЗУ вроде бы и не надо.

а FLops'ов вообще не надо.

drBatty ★★
()
Ответ на: комментарий от vurdalak

Чтобы ради апдейта не приходилось менять полсистемы.

представь себе систему, которая состоит из 100 первопней, каждый из которых оснащён аж 32Mb памяти.

drBatty ★★
()
Ответ на: комментарий от NeverLoved

Главное - все нынешние десктопы сделаны для работы в пределах одной машины; и отсуствие POSIX на узлах сабжевого кластера тоже задачу не облегчает (а поскольку процессоры не универсальные, нормального POSIX там никогда и не будет).

tailgunner ★★★★★
()

Что-то мне подсказывает, что эту епифантию программить даже стремнее, чем нейроматрикс.

AiFiLTr0 ★★★★★
()
Ответ на: комментарий от AiFiLTr0

Что-то мне подсказывает, что эту епифантию программить даже стремнее, чем нейроматрикс.

Это просто невозможно.

tailgunner ★★★★★
()

Much gratitude goes out to the component manufacturers who really “got it” (Xilinx, Analog Devices, Intersil, Micron, Microchip, Samtec all deserve special thanks). Without their help we would be losing $100 per board!

Так что за $99 - это частный случай для 6300 людей. Для остальных - это $200+.

И ещё одна важныя деталь, не упомянутая в новости: на плате сидит Zynq 7020: именно в нём находится по совместительству 2-ядерный ARM, а, вообще, это FPGA.

gag ★★★★★
()
Последнее исправление: gag (всего исправлений: 1)

Производитльность этого модуля примерно равна 90 GFLOPS, что примерно равно 45ГГц десктопному процессору.

кто писал эту статью ? )

snaf ★★★★★
()
Ответ на: комментарий от snaf

кто писал эту статью ? )

Очевидно, люди, которые не знают про SSE и его производительность.

fang
()
Ответ на: комментарий от gag

Much gratitude goes out to the component manufacturers who really ”got it”. Without their help we would be losing $100 per board!

Так что за $99 - это частный случай для 6300 людей. Для остальных - это $200+.

Как удалось сделать такой вывод из приведённой выше цитаты?

kranky ★★★★★
()
Ответ на: комментарий от kranky

Я понял, что они просубсидировали эти платы. Без этого к 99 придётся доплачивать как минимум 100, чтобы adapteva'е не в убыток было.

gag ★★★★★
()

Плевать на то что это не быстрее десктопа, плевать на десктоп. На этой платке можно делать изумительнуые вещи, just for fun:

вот например, цитата с NH:

This is exactly my take on the Parallella board, and it's the exact reason why I donated to the Kickstarter back in the Fall.

I want to try my hand at writing a real, efficient, many:many message-passing API on top of SHM. It's something I've been interested in for a while (and am doing in an a side project for x86_64). Not because it hasn't been done a thousand times before, but because it's neat.

I want to write a compiler for the Parallella. Not because there aren't compilers already, but because I've never written a compiler that targets a RISC architecture before. I've never written a compiler that respects pipelining.

I want to write a parallelized FFT based on the original paper for the Parallela. I've used various FFT libraries before, but never actually implemented an FFT straight up. Why? Not because it's never been done before, but just because it's an idea that appeals to me. And for practice parallelizing algorithms . . .

I want to write a raytracer for the Parallella. Not because I haven't written a raytracer before, but because I think that I'll be able to do something interesting with a Parallella raytracer that I haven't done before: real-time (ish) raytracing. Not because that hasn't been done before, but because it'd be neat to build.

I want to build a distributed physics engine. Not because there aren't excellent open-source physics engines (Bullet, ODE, etc.) — but because I find the problem interesting. It's something I've wanted to do for a while, but never got around to. Why? Because it's interesting.

I could go on, but I'll stop here. The Parallella, I think, is a catalyst for a lot of small projects that I've wanted to do for a while. The Parallella is my excuse to spend time on random projects that will never go anywhere beyond a page on my website describing what they are, plus a link to the source code.

And, you know what? That seems perfect to me. That's why I want a Parallella, and that's why I'm eagerly awaiting mine within the next month or three. (Hopefully!)

А вы все ноете, да ноете, что ваша GPUшка быстрее. Да плевать на нее.

gensym ★★
() автор топика
Ответ на: комментарий от gensym

А вы все ноете, да ноете, что ваша GPUшка быстрее. Да плевать на нее.

Вот только для GPU уже пишут софт, а эта парарельсов так и останется поделкой «на поиграться». Недостаточно просто выпустить девайсину - нужно еще как-то софт под нее разрабатывать. Хотя бы банальные аудио-видео-любые другие либы.

devl547 ★★★★★
()
Последнее исправление: devl547 (всего исправлений: 1)
Ответ на: комментарий от gag

Ну да, в FAQ у них написано, что с конечной ценой для розничной продажи они ещё не определились, но кроме того там написано, что цена в 100$ будет выгодна при выпуске больших партий, а трудности у них сейчас возникли из-за того, что партия маленькая. Думаю, если они соберут достаточно предзаказов, то цена в 100$ будет вполне реальна. По крайней мере уж точно не в 2 раза цену задерут.

kranky ★★★★★
()
Ответ на: комментарий от devl547

Вот только для GPU уже пишут софт, а эта парарельсов так и останется поделкой «на поиграться». Недостаточно просто выпустить девайсину - нужно еще как-то софт под нее разрабатывать. Хотя бы банальные аудио-видео-любые другие либы.

Разница в том, что для видюх надо писать годные высокопараллельные алгоритмы чтобы добиться эффективности, а для этой штуки достаточно разбить процесс на отдельные треды и уже попрёт эффективность во все поля.

kranky ★★★★★
()
Ответ на: комментарий от kranky

а для этой штуки достаточно разбить процесс на отдельные треды и уже попрёт эффективность во все поля.

Даже на x86 до сих пор большая часто софта не умеет в параллельное исполнение. А ты про «эту штуку»

devl547 ★★★★★
()
Вы не можете добавлять комментарии в эту тему. Тема перемещена в архив.